One dead, two injured in shooting at California plant nursery

FALLBROOK, Calif. — A suspected gunman is in custody after a shooting that killed one person and injured two others at a plant nursery.

The San Diego County Sheriff’s Department said in a news release that deputies were called to a nursery in Fallbrook just before 3 p.m. on Friday. When deputies arrived at the scene, they found at least three people with gunshot wounds.

North County Fire Protection District Capt. John Choi told KNSD that one person was killed, and two others were taken to a hospital by ambulance.

Deputies took a man into custody after searching the nursery. The sheriff’s department did not identify the suspect.

Sheriff Kelly Martinez described the suspect as a 76-year-old man to KNSD and said that investigators did not know what connection the victims had to the nursery or the shooter.

On Twitter, California Gov. Gavin Newsom’s office said, “We are monitoring the shooting in San Diego and coordinating closely with local officials on this developing situation. Our thoughts are with those impacted by today’s act of violence, and all the Californians recovering from tragic shootings this year.”
